Fact Check: Tinubu Wins Osun APC Primary with 100,880 Votes, Osifo Gets None
Verification shows Tinubu received 100,880 votes, Osifo got zero, and the APC had 109,806 registered members in Osun State’s presidential primary.

TL;DR
President Bola Tinubu received exactly 100,880 votes in the APC presidential primary in Osun State, while challenger Stanley Osifo received zero votes. The All Progressives Congress had 109,806 digitally registered members in the state.
Claim The fact‑check examines three specific claims: Tinubu’s vote total, Osifo’s vote total, and the total number of digitally registered APC members in Osun State.
Evidence The Nation newspaper reported that Tinubu secured 100,880 votes in the Osun APC primary and that Osifo scored zero votes. The official collation officer’s statement on von.gov.ng confirmed Tinubu’s 100,880 votes out of 109,806 registered members and recorded Osifo’s vote count as zero. Both sources agree on the registered member figure of 109,806.
Verdict All three claims are true.
Analysis Two independent sources—a reputable news outlet and the government collation officer—corroborate each figure, and no contradictory evidence was found. This agreement across source families supports a high confidence rating for each claim.
Observers will monitor how this outcome influences the APC’s strategy ahead of the August 15 governorship election in Osun State and the broader 2026 presidential race.
